Zunification

Jarod | October 6, 2006

You know, I really wanted to buy a Microsoft Zune. I mean, it’s like an iPod, just with a bigger screen, cheaper – and with built-in Wi-Fi support.

Virtually since … for … EVER I wanted to have an iPod, because I hate downloading Podcasts with iTunes, copying them on my (tiny 256 meg) USB stick by hand, and then using the Media Player to listen to them. It’s so complicated. But I’ve always held back, because of the steep price, and the lack of wireless synchronisation.

Now, Microsoft announces the Zune, and I rejoice. Only to find out that you in fact can’t synch your PC using Wi-Fi. You can only share songs with other Zune users, and listen to them, DRM-infested, three times in three days before they miraculously disappear. What kind of feature is that?

Now I can hope they’ll add full wireless abilities in the next revision, or someone hacks the firmware. Before that, I’ll continue carrying around my puny USB thingy. Hail to the stick.

Slow Death

Jarod | October 2, 2006

*AAAAAARGHHH* (warcry of IT-desperation)

My hard drive (Samsung SP2504C) is on the brink of death. At least, that’s what SMART says, the Reallocation Sector Count is too high. That means I have too many bad sectors. This HDD is 6 months old, getting it RMA’ed is gonna take weeks, as usual. At least it’s still spinning as of now – and I have a backup system. But it still sucks. Now I have to buy a replacement drive, copy the disc, then send it in and wait. And then I’ll have an extra disk I don’t actually need. That’s just great. 80 bucks and many hours of my rare free time.
